About Silk And Rayon
There is nothing like the smooth feeling of
silk against your skin. Rayon gives the look and feel of silk, but
at the fraction of the price. And, often it is easier to care
for than silk. Despite the fact that one is natural
and one is man-made, it is important to make sure
that you care for both fabrics properly so they stay looking beautiful
for many years.
How To Care For Your Silk And Rayon
Garments
Both
silk and rayon can be dry cleaned. In some cases, if you wash a silk
or rayon garment in water it may be damaged because of the sizing
and/or dyes with which it was treated. The best option is to follow
the instructions on the care label attached to your garment. If
there is no label, talk to your dry cleaner and they will be able to
advise you on the best method of care for your clothes.
There are
washable garments made from silk and rayon. These should be hand
washed or cleaned by a wet cleaning process. Be aware that some of
the dyes used in these garments can dissolve in water causing the
colour to bleed or disappear altogether. This is particularly true
of dark coloured clothing. Pastels have a greater degree of
colourfastness. If you own a multi-coloured item, test it before you
wash it. When cleaning these garments pay close attention to the
care label instructions. Use the proper water temperature and
detergent.
Occasionally
stains happen. It is important to remove them as soon as possible.
Here is what you can do to try and remove them:
- If the stain
is water soluble, dampen a clean cloth and blot the affected area,
never rub.
- Oil and
grease are not water soluble. Don't try to remove this type of
stain with water or store bought solvents. You could damage your
garment. Take it to your dry cleaner.
What To Watch
For
Both silk and rayon can be
easily damaged from perspiration, exposure to alcohol, food and
water. By following these steps, you can keep your garments looking
lovely and new.
